Feature Ecken eckigen
Definition Nominativ Plural des Substantivs Ecke Genitiv Singular Maskulinum der starken Deklination des Positivs des Adjektivs eckig

Ecken is recorded at frequency rank #5,474, classified as anoun, pronounced [ˈɛkn̩]. eckigen is at rank #42,440, tagged as anadj, pronounced [ˈɛkɪɡn̩].
